「Lua入門」論理演算子booleanを利用するサンプル
サンプルコード
print(type(true))
print(type(false))
print(type(nil))
if false or nil then
print("at least true")
else
print("false and nil are false!")
end
実行結果:
$ lua test.lua
boolean
boolean
nil
false and nil are false!